Thu Nov 13 16:37:39 2014 UTC ()
Adjust flags to allow building with clang.


(joerg)
diff -r1.6 -r1.7 src/sys/modules/i915drmkms/Makefile

cvs diff -r1.6 -r1.7 src/sys/modules/i915drmkms/Makefile (expand / switch to unified diff)

--- src/sys/modules/i915drmkms/Makefile 2014/11/12 02:15:16 1.6
+++ src/sys/modules/i915drmkms/Makefile 2014/11/13 16:37:39 1.7
@@ -1,14 +1,14 @@ @@ -1,14 +1,14 @@
1# $NetBSD: Makefile,v 1.6 2014/11/12 02:15:16 christos Exp $ 1# $NetBSD: Makefile,v 1.7 2014/11/13 16:37:39 joerg Exp $
2 2
3.include "../Makefile.inc" 3.include "../Makefile.inc"
4.include "../drmkms/Makefile.inc" 4.include "../drmkms/Makefile.inc"
5 5
6CPPFLAGS+= -I${S}/external/bsd/drm2/dist/drm/i915 6CPPFLAGS+= -I${S}/external/bsd/drm2/dist/drm/i915
7CPPFLAGS+= -I${S}/external/bsd/drm2/i915drm 7CPPFLAGS+= -I${S}/external/bsd/drm2/i915drm
8 8
9.PATH: ${S}/external/bsd/drm2/i915drm 9.PATH: ${S}/external/bsd/drm2/i915drm
10.PATH: ${S}/external/bsd/drm2/dist/drm/i915 10.PATH: ${S}/external/bsd/drm2/dist/drm/i915
11 11
12KMOD= i915drmkms 12KMOD= i915drmkms
13IOCONF= i915drmkms.ioconf 13IOCONF= i915drmkms.ioconf
14MKLDSCRIPT=yes 14MKLDSCRIPT=yes
@@ -60,24 +60,26 @@ SRCS+= intel_panel.c @@ -60,24 +60,26 @@ SRCS+= intel_panel.c
60SRCS+= intel_pm.c 60SRCS+= intel_pm.c
61SRCS+= intel_ringbuffer.c 61SRCS+= intel_ringbuffer.c
62SRCS+= intel_sdvo.c 62SRCS+= intel_sdvo.c
63SRCS+= intel_sideband.c 63SRCS+= intel_sideband.c
64SRCS+= intel_sprite.c 64SRCS+= intel_sprite.c
65SRCS+= intel_tv.c 65SRCS+= intel_tv.c
66SRCS+= intel_uncore.c 66SRCS+= intel_uncore.c
67 67
68SRCS+= i915_module.c 68SRCS+= i915_module.c
69SRCS+= i915_pci.c 69SRCS+= i915_pci.c
70SRCS+= intel_gtt.c 70SRCS+= intel_gtt.c
71SRCS+= intelfb.c 71SRCS+= intelfb.c
72 72
73COPTS.i915_drv.c+= -Wno-override-init 73COPTS.i915_drv.c+= ${${ACTIVE_CC} == "gcc":? -Wno-override-init :}
74COPTS.intel_display.c+= -Wno-shadow 74COPTS.i915_drv.c+= ${${ACTIVE_CC} == "clang":? -Wno-initializer-overrides :}
 75
 76COPTS.intel_display.c+= -Wno-shadow -Wno-conversion
75COPTS.intel_panel.c+= -Wno-shadow 77COPTS.intel_panel.c+= -Wno-shadow
76COPTS.intel_pm.c+= -Wno-shadow 78COPTS.intel_pm.c+= -Wno-shadow
77 79
78CPPFLAGS+= -DCONFIG_DRM_I915_FBDEV 80CPPFLAGS+= -DCONFIG_DRM_I915_FBDEV
79 81
80CPPFLAGS+= -DNACPICA=1 82CPPFLAGS+= -DNACPICA=1
81CPPFLAGS+= -DNVGA=1 83CPPFLAGS+= -DNVGA=1
82 84
83.include <bsd.kmodule.mk> 85.include <bsd.kmodule.mk>